CrossRoads at Beaver Creek

13280 Echo Dell Rd, East Liverpool, OH 43920, United States

  • 4.2

    (10 reviews)

Care Offered: Assisted Living
CrossRoads at Beaver Creek
Get cost information Contact for costs
Find out availability Request a tour
Payment options Get options

Map of CrossRoads at Beaver Creek

Reviews of CrossRoads at Beaver Creek in East Liverpool, Ohio

4.2

(10 reviews)